Apple Water Damage Repair Cost

A submerged iPhone can be a nightmare for any user, especially when it comes to repairing the water damage. Apple's repair cost for water damage can be a significant burden on a user's repair budget.

If your iPhone is still under warranty, Apple may repair or replace it for free. However, if the warranty has expired, the cost of repair can range from $299 to $599, depending on the model and extent of the damage.

It's essential to note that Apple's repair options are limited when it comes to water damage. They typically do not repair water-damaged devices; instead, they replace them. This can be a costly affair, especially for newer models.

In addition, if the water damage is extensive, Apple may deem the device beyond repair, and replacement may be the only option.

When considering Apple's water damage repair cost, it's important to weigh the cost against the value of the device. If the device is relatively new or has significant sentimental value, the cost of repair may be justified.

However, if the device is older or has limited functionality, it may be more cost-effective to explore other repair options.

Independent Shop Repair Cost Comparison

Several independent repair shops offer alternative solutions for water-damaged iPhones, often at a lower cost than Apple's repair or replacement options. This has led to a significant shift towards independent repair shops for water damage repair.

A cost effectiveness analysis reveals that independent shops can save customers a substantial amount of money. On average, independent repair shops charge between $100 to $300 for water damage repair, depending on the extent of the damage. In contrast, Apple's repair or replacement options can cost upwards of $500 to $1,000 or more, depending on the model and extent of damage. This significant price difference is a major factor in the growing popularity of independent repair shops.

Independent repair advantages include not only cost savings but also faster turnaround times, with many shops offering same-day or next-day service. Additionally, independent shops often have more flexible pricing structures, allowing customers to choose which repairs they want to prioritize. This level of customization and control is not typically offered by Apple.

When considering an independent repair shop, it is essential to research and compare prices, services, and reputation. Look for shops with experienced technicians, positive customer reviews, and a clear warranty policy.

Expertise and Diagnostic Capabilities

Diagnostic precision is critical in water damage repair, as the root cause of the issue must be accurately identified to prevent additional damage or recurrence.

Apple's authorized service providers and independent shops both claim to possess the necessary expertise and diagnostic capabilities to tackle water damage repair. However, there are significant differences in their approaches.

Apple's authorized service providers have access to proprietary diagnostic tools and training, which enables their technicians to accurately diagnose and repair water damage issues. These technicians undergo rigorous training and certification programs, ensuring they are familiar with Apple's specific repair procedures and guidelines.

This expertise translates to a higher likelihood of correctly identifying the root cause of the issue and performing a reliable repair.

In contrast, independent shops may not have access to the same level of diagnostic tools and training. While some independent shops may invest in advanced diagnostic equipment, others may rely on more basic tools, which can lead to misdiagnosis or incomplete repairs.

Moreover, independent shop technicians may not receive the same level of training as their Apple-authorized counterparts, which can result in a lower success rate for water damage repairs.

Ultimately, the choice between an Apple-authorized service provider and an independent shop depends on the level of diagnostic precision and expertise required for the repair.

If you value a high level of accuracy and reliability, an Apple-authorized service provider may be the better choice.

Data Recovery and Security

In addition to reflecting on turnaround time and convenience, individuals seeking water damage repair for their iPhones must also prioritize data recovery and security. Water damage can result in the loss of sensitive data, including personal contacts, photos, and financial information. Consequently, it is crucial to evaluate the data recovery options offered by Apple and independent repair shops.

Apple's data recovery process involves using specialized software to retrieve data from the damaged device. However, this process is only available for devices that have been repaired by Apple or an authorized service provider.

Independent repair shops, on the other hand, may use third-party software or employ expert technicians to recover data from water-damaged devices. In some cases, independent shops may be able to recover data that Apple's authorized service providers cannot.

When it comes to data security, Apple's repair process is generally regarded as more secure, as it involves the use of proprietary software and secure facilities.

Independent repair shops, while often more affordable, may pose a greater risk to data security, as they may not have the same level of security protocols in place.

Ultimately, individuals seeking water damage repair must weigh the pros and cons of each option and prioritize their data security and recovery needs. By doing so, they can guarantee that their sensitive information is protected and recovered in the event of water damage.

Can I Repair a Water-Damaged Iphone With Rice?

Utilizing rice to repair a water-damaged iPhone is a popular DIY method, but its effectiveness is limited. While rice can absorb moisture, it may not fully remove corrosion or restore device functionality, often leading to incomplete repairs or further damage.

Can I Trade in a Water-Damaged Iphone for a New One?

When trading in a water-damaged iPhone, carriers and Apple's trade-in programs typically assess device value based on its condition. Water damage considerably reduces the trade-in value or may even render the device ineligible, depending on the trade-in policies in place.
